Maryland Comprehensive Assessment Program (MCAP)

Algebra I MCAP: Graduation requirement
· Students need a passing score of 725 on the Algebra I assessment.
· Administered to all students who are enrolled in Algebra I.
· Administered to remediated students who have not passed the Algebra I MCAP. These students are usually enrolled in Integrated Algebra.
English 10 MCAP: Graduation requirement
· Students need a passing score of 725 on the English 10 assessment.
· Administered to 10th graders who are enrolled in English 10.
· Administered to 11th graders who are enrolled in English 11 and have not passed the English 10 MCAP.
Government MCAP: Graduation requirement
· Students need a passing score of 394 on the Government assessment.
· Administered to all students who are enrolled in Government.
· Administered to remediated students who have not passed the Government MCAP and have tested once.
Biology MCAP – Maryland Integrated Science Assessment (MISA): Graduation requirement
· Students only need to participate in the assessment. They do not need to earn a passing score.
· Administered to all students who are enrolled in Biology.
***MCAP assessments are administered at the conclusion of the tested course.
